Myna Schut, 98, of Sioux Center died Thursday, Dec. 30, 1999, at Sioux Center Community Hospital Nursing Facility.
Services were held at First Reformed Church in Sioux Center, with the Rev. Greg Alderman officiating. Burial was in the Memory Gardens Cemetery. Arrangements are under the direction of VanderPloeg Funeral Chapel in Sioux Center.
Mrs. Schut was born June 11, 1901, in Sioux Center, the daughter of Aart and Wilhelmina (Rensink) Schuiteman.
She married Ed P. Schut on Dec. 9, 1926, in Sioux Center he died March 19, 1997.
She was a member of First Reformed Church and Dorcus Circle. She enjoyed tatting and crocheting.
Survivors include two sons and their wives, Ellsworth and Mary Ann and Herlan and Betty, all of Sioux Center; two daughters and their husbands, Marcia and Theron Mulder and Pauline and Tony De Haan, all of Sioux Center, 14 grandchildren; 34 great grandchildren; a great-great grandchild; and a sister-in-law, Edna Schut of Sioux Center.
She was preceded in death by three brothers, Bill, John and Aart Schuiteman; and three sisters, Anna Kruizenga, Minnie David and Grace Ennema.
